Web21 dec. 2024 · Based on this method, the estimated total number of muscle fibers was ∼500,000 in vastus lateralis ( 67, 69) and ∼140,000 in tibialis anterior ( 72 – 74) ( Table 2 ). These numbers varied between sexes with significantly fewer muscle fibers (∼20%) in the tibialis anterior of women ( 73) compared with men ( 72 ). Web14 okt. 2024 · Muscles are soft tissues.
